![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数据库
文章平均质量分 92
数据库知识与问题
soralink
这个作者很懒,什么都没留下…
展开
-
MySQL数据库的可扩展与高可用(读书笔记)-2 复制原理
这里写目录标题复制剖析复制原理基于语句的复制基于行的复制那么这两种哪个更好呢?复制文件发送复制事件到其他备库复制剖析复制原理下面深入的了解复制。看看复制究竟如何工作的。基于语句的复制在 MySQL 5.0 以及之前只支持基于语句的复制,也就是主库记录所有对数据库进行更改的查询,当备库重放这些事件的时候世纪就是把那些SQL在执行一遍。这种方式有好处也有缺点。好处:实现简单binlog里面的事件更加紧凑所以基于语句的模式不会使用太多带宽。一条更新好几兆的语句在binlog里面可能只占几个字翻译 2021-01-17 23:03:43 · 129 阅读 · 2 评论 -
MySQL数据库的可扩展与高可用(读书笔记)- 1 如何做到主从复制
复制概述MySQL 复制支持两种复制方式:1. 基于行的复制。2. 基于语句的复制。两种方式都是通过主库上的二进制日志在备库上重放。这两种方式都可能造成库之间短时间上的数据不一致。但是复制不是备份也不能够取代备份。会带来一些额外开销,比如写二进制log和备库读取二进制log的时候带来的IO开销,多个备份线程的开销,还有锁竞争的开销。复制常见用途数据分布基于行的复制会比传统的基于语句的复制带来更大压力。我们可能需要随意的停止或开始复制,并且在不同的地理位置进行远程复制。负载均衡对于读数据库操作翻译 2021-01-16 20:59:54 · 140 阅读 · 0 评论 -
Beaver 论文阅读笔记
文章目录Haystack 架构Haystack DirectoryHaystack CacheHaystack StorePhoto ReadPhoto WritePhoto DeleteHaystack 架构图片下载流程图片上传流程Haystack DirectoryHaystack CacheHaystack StoreRecovery from failureHaystack DirectoryHaystack Directory 一共有四个作用Directory 提供从翻译 2021-01-11 22:25:11 · 232 阅读 · 0 评论